The Almacén
de la Sal in Playa Blanca, built one century ago
by the Lleo Benlliure family, was used to store salt, an appreciated
good in times of deprivation, witch was produced in the Salinas
de Janubio and shipped by small boats to the neighbour islands
of and Gran Canaria. The building has been restored between March
1993 and September 1994 by the architect D. Ángel García
Puertas.
